Art Basel is an international art fair with three shows staged annually in Basel, Switzerland; Miami Beach, Florida; and Hong Kong. Each show is organized into sectors which showcase contemporary artworks by established and newly emerging artists.
What happens at Art Basel?
Art Basel in Miami Beach is an annual art show held at Miami Beach, Convention Center. It’s first show was in 2002. More than 250 galleries and 4,000 artists from across the globe feature their art in front of the art world’s top curators, museums and collectors. The weekend of Art Basel has become a major draw for Miami, with parties, satellite fairs and major events being held across the city in conjunction with the show.
